Elite’s onslaught against the Junior Olympic qualifying times continued this past weekend at the 12 & Under Silver/Bronze LCM Championships as 16 different swimmers posted 32 additional JO cut times!!! In addition, 6 different Elite swimmers won 8 of the 60 events contested!!! Elite now has 37 swimmers qualified in 233 events (prior to the 13 & Older Silver Championships to be held this weekend).
Leading the way for Elite were four 12 year old girls: Lindsay Stearns, Regan Kology, Andrea Shepard and Katie Gorman, who between them, won 6 events.
Stearns, who qualified for Zones in her last swim at Summer Sizzle two weeks ago (200 fly), was absolutely on fire as she won 2 events: the 50 back (36.70) and the 200 back (2.47.38). Lindsay also placed 2nd in the 100 breast (1.33.20) and 4th in the 200 breast (3.20.80). Kology, known for her freestyle prowess, captured two of the most grueling events: the 400 IM (5.44.16) and the 200 fly (2.52.52). Regan also placed 4th in the 200 back (2.54.39).
Shepard won the 100 back (1.19.85) and followed up with a 3rd place finish in the 200 back (2.52.89). Gorman destroyed her competition in winning the 200 IM (1.46.62) by almost 3 seconds. Katie also placed 3rd in the 400 IM (6.03.01).
But these girls were not the whole Elite story, as many others also got into the act.10 year old Jared Kovacs and 10 year old Alyssa Hartigan posted their very 1st career Junior Olympics qualifying times!! Kovacs actually qualified for 2 events: 100 free (1.23.23-placing 3rd) and the 50 breast (49.79) while Hartigan dropped 8 seconds to place 5th in the 50 fly (42.41) and go gold!!
10 year old Chris Balbo and 10 year old Andrea Galea completed their JO sweeps. Each swam 1 time (they had previously qualified for JO’s in all the other events) and won their respective 50 breast events (Galea in a 46.65 and Balbo in a 47.97). Both swimmers will still be 10 thru next year’s spring JO’s.
11 year old Zachie Katz added two JO cuts to his resume (now numbering 8); one in the 200 IM (2.53.83 in placing 2nd) and the other in the 400 IM (6.17.59 in placing 3rd ). Katz also placed 4th in the 100 free (1.11.65).
10 year old Scott Harris cruised to 2 Junior Olympic times: one in the 50 breast (50.23) and the 100 back (1.36.44). 10 year old Kaitlin Stearns also added 2 JO events: the 100 breast (1.49.99) and the 100 fly (1.35.46). Stearns was just one event short of qualifying for all possible JO events.
10 year old Andrea Ferrell posted her 1st summer JO time in the 200 IM (3.24.87). 12 year old Allie Dorneo placed 3rd in adding her 4th JO swim in the 400 IM (6.22.82).
11 year old Gabrielle Pick, in her last event of the meet, churned to a JO cut in the 50 butterfly (35.73). 11 year old Matthew Hong added his third gold swim in the 100 back (1.22.15).
In addition to all these impressive swims, there were literally dozens of other fabulous swims. One additional swimmer of extreme note, 10 year old Greg Niccolai went gold 3 events, but he ages up before JO’s. His 100 free swim was good enough for a 2nd place finish.

DART EARNS A GOLD
MEDAL BY PARTICIPATING IN THE MEDLAY RELAY; FINISHES 11TH IN SEMI-FINALS,
FASTEST 50 BACK GBR & USA SWIMMER:
Despite swimming below his expectations in his individual events, Chris Dart returns home today from the World Youth Games with a gold medal. By participating in the top Great Britain medley relay during the prelims (swimming the backstroke leg), Chris earned a gold medal when the Great Britain team later won the event during finals.
Chris placed 11th in the semi-final round (after placing 14th in the prelims) in the 50 m back. As a result, Chris was the fastest Great Britain and USA swimmer in the event. His time of 26.80 was faster than his morning swim of 27.05.
Earlier in the week, Chris swam the 100 m back in a disappointing 58.30, which was almost 2 seconds slower than his performance in the British Olympic Trials in early April. In this performance, Chris placed 26th.
Later this month, Chris will also
represent Great Britain in the European Junior Championships to be held in
Belgrade, Serbia.
